Dรฉtails du cours
โข Advanced Composites in Aerospace: Exploring the use of advanced composites in aerospace applications, including carbon fiber reinforced polymers and ceramic matrix composites.
โข Sustainable Materials Selection: Examining the environmental impact of materials used in aerospace, and introducing strategies for sustainable materials selection and life cycle assessment.
โข Recycling and End-of-Life Management: Understanding the current practices and future directions for recycling and end-of-life management of aerospace materials.
โข Bio-based and Renewable Materials: Investigating the potential of bio-based and renewable materials in aerospace, including their properties, processing, and applications.
โข Additive Manufacturing: Delving into the use of additive manufacturing (3D printing) in aerospace, including the benefits, challenges, and opportunities for sustainable materials use.
โข Lightweighting Strategies: Examining the various lightweighting strategies used in aerospace, including topology optimization, functional grading, and multifunctional materials.
โข Durability and Damage Tolerance: Understanding the durability and damage tolerance requirements for aerospace materials, and exploring the latest advancements in sustainable materials that meet these requirements.
โข Regulatory and Standards Compliance: Ensuring sustainable aerospace materials meet the necessary regulatory and standards compliance, including FAA and EASA requirements.
โข Innovative Design Methods: Introducing innovative design methods that incorporate sustainable materials, such as biomimicry and circular economy principles.
